Key Features
- Super-light HeatGear fabric: provides compression coverage while remaining breathable so it does not weigh you down during intense sessions.
- Mesh underarm and back panels: add targeted ventilation to reduce overheating in high-sweat areas during long workouts.
- Sweat-wicking material: pulls moisture away from skin and dries quickly so the shirt stays comfortable in warm conditions.
- Ergonomic seam placement: keeps seams off high abrasion zones for greater durability and less chafing under pads or equipment.
- Hybrid raglan sleeves: increase range of motion for throwing, lifting, or stretching without pulling at the shoulders.
- Write-in locker tag: a practical detail that lets you add initials or a number for team use or easy identification.
Who It's For
This compression shirt suits men who train regularly in warm or variable conditions and need a lightweight base layer for running, soccer, hockey practice, or gym workouts. Its snug, second-skin fit and fast-drying fabric make it a good match for athletes who want muscle support and minimal bulk while keeping cool.
Those who want a relaxed fit or require heavy insulation for cold-weather standalone wear should look elsewhere; this garment is designed as an ultra-tight compression layer and works best under uniforms or as a performance base layer rather than as a loose outer shirt.

Specifications
| Fit | Compression, ultra-tight second-skin |
| Body material | 84% Polyester / 16% Elastane |
| Mesh material | 92% Polyester / 8% Elastane |
| Ventilation | Mesh underarm and back panels |
| Construction | Hybrid raglan sleeves; ergonomic seam placement |
| Care | Machine wash cold, tumble dry low, do not iron or dry clean |

Frequently Asked Questions
Is this shirt suitable for warm-weather training?
Yes. The super-light HeatGear fabric combined with mesh panels keeps you cooler and wicks sweat quickly during warm-weather workouts.
How does the sizing run for compression fit?
The shirt is ultra-tight and meant to be a second-skin; many customers advise checking size charts and sizing up if you prefer a slightly less restrictive feel.
Can this be worn as a standalone layer in cold weather?
It is best used as a base layer under insulating or outer layers; while it adds some warmth, it is engineered primarily for ventilation and moisture control rather than heavy insulation.
